In Mainland China, the International English Language Testing System (IELTS) is administered through a partnership between the British Council and the National Education Examinations Authority (NEEA). Because of this particular administrative structure, the rescheduling process follows a distinct set of rules and digital procedures. Understanding the IELTS Administration in China
Before diving into the rescheduling actions, it is vital to comprehend that all registrations, payments, and adjustments for IELTS in Mainland China are managed through the official NEEA IELTS website (ielts.neea.cn or ielts.neea.edu.cn). Deadlines for Rescheduling
In the context of the NEEA system, “rescheduling” is formally described as a “Transfer.” Prospects can not simply move their date indefinitely; they should adhere to the registration due date of the specific test session they initially scheduled.
Table 1: Comparison of Test Formats and Transfer Windows
Test Format
Registration/Transfer Deadline
Normal Availability
IELTS on Computer
Generally 3— 7 days before the test date
High frequency (day-to-day in significant cities)
IELTS on Paper
Generally 17— 19 days before the test date
Fixed dates (generally Saturdays/Thursdays)
IELTS for UKVI (Computer)
Usually 3— 7 days before the test date
High frequency
IELTS for UKVI (Paper)
Usually 17— 19 days before the test date
Specific dates
Keep in mind: Deadlines are subject to change based on public holidays in China (e.g., Golden Week or Chinese New Year). Prospects should constantly inspect their particular “My Status” page on the NEEA site.

The Cost of Rescheduling in China
Rescheduling is not a totally free service. The NEEA charges an administrative fee to process the transfer of a test date or a modification in the test location. This cost should be paid into the prospect's NEEA account balance before the system permits a date change.
Table 2: IELTS Fee Structure in China (Approximate)
Service Type
Fee (CNY)
Transfer Fee (Reschedule)
420 RMB
Cancellation Fee (Refund Administrative Fee)
420 RMB
IELTS Academic/General Training Test Fee
2,170 RMB
IELTS for UKVI Test Fee
2,220 RMB
IELTS Life Skills Fee
1,250 RMB
Crucial: The transfer fee is non-refundable. If a candidate pays the 420 RMB but stops working to pick a new date before the deadline, they may lose both the cost and the ability to alter their original test date.

Step-by-Step Guide to Rescheduling the IELTS
The process is totally digital and requires the candidate to have access to their NEEA ID and password.
1. Visit to the NEEA IELTS Website
The prospect should visit the main website and log in. It is suggested to utilize a stable web connection, as the portal experiences high traffic throughout peak result and registration durations.
2. Examine the “My Status” Section
As soon as logged in, the candidate must browse to the “My Status” page. Here, they will see their current registered test, the test center, and the initial date.
3. Top Up the NEEA Account Balance
Before the “Transfer” button ends up being practical, the prospect should guarantee they have 420 RMB in their account. Payments can normally be made through:
- Alipay
- WeChat Pay
- China UnionPay
4. Select the Transfer Option
After the payment is processed, the candidate can click on the “Transfer” (转考) button beside their signed up test.
5. Choose a New Date and Venue
The system will display a list of readily available dates and places. It is crucial to keep in mind that candidates can change both the date and the test center within the same transfer process. Nevertheless, the new date needs to still have readily available seats. In popular cities like Shanghai, Beijing, or Guangzhou, slots may fill months ahead of time.
6. Validate the Transfer
After choosing the brand-new slot, the prospect must validate the option. A new confirmation letter will be created, and the prospect will receive a notification via e-mail or SMS.

Special Considerations: Cancellations vs. Rescheduling
In some cases, a prospect might not just wish to move the date, however might need to cancel the exam completely.
- Refund Policy: If a prospect cancels before the due date, they will get a refund of the test charge minus the 420 RMB administrative fee.
Post-Deadline Changes: Once the registration deadline has passed, rescheduling or canceling is usually not permitted. The candidate will surrender the entire test cost if they do not participate in.

Exceptions: Rescheduling Due to Emergencies
The British Council and NEEA do acknowledge that extreme situations can prevent a prospect from attending their exam. These are generally categorized as “Special Circumstances.”
Qualifying reasons typically include:
- Serious illness (validated by a hospital certificate).
- Bereavement (loss of a close household member).
- Clash with compulsory military service.
- Major trauma or victim of a criminal activity.
The Procedure for Emergency Rescheduling:Candidates must submit an official “Request for Refund or Transfer” type to the British Council/NEEA within five working days after the test date. This should be accompanied by original supporting documentation (e.g., a medical report from a Grade A medical facility in China). It is at the discretion of the test board whether to authorize a complimentary transfer or a partial refund.

Regularly Asked Questions (FAQ)
Q1: Can I reschedule my IELTS evaluate more than as soon as?Yes, a candidate can reschedule multiple times, supplied each modification is made before the appropriate deadline and the 420 RMB charge is paid for each subsequent transfer.
Q2: Can I alter from a Paper-based test to a Computer-based test?In a lot of cases, the NEEA system enables this modification during the transfer procedure, supplied the due dates are met and seats are available. However, there might be distinctions in the balance of the test fees that need to be dealt with.
Q3: What occurs if I miss the rescheduling due date?If the deadline passes, the “Transfer” button will be handicapped. The prospect must either take the test on the initial date or “no-show,” which leads to the loss of the complete registration fee.
Q4: Can I alter my test center to a different city in China?Yes. For instance, if a trainee originally scheduled in Beijing but is now in Shenzhen, they can alter the place during the rescheduling procedure, assuming schedule.
Q5: Is the rescheduling charge different for UKVI?Since the present guideline, the administrative charge for moving remains 420 RMB despite whether the test is Standard Academic or UKVI.
